Transaction 991df386e8a17c4206826aa23661fa671a9fbc5e4c53df073445416f149f839f
1 Input
1 Output
-
991df386e8a17c4206826aa23661fa671a9fbc5e4c53df073445416f149f839f:0
- value
- 28270715
- script pubkey
- OP_0 OP_PUSHBYTES_20 69df229a2bc784ccbf101f676739ece24ddab979
- address
- bc1qd80j9x3tc7zve0csrankww0vufxa4wte0zzjx7